> From http://www.vt100.net/docs/vt510-rm/chapter4:
> 
>       *The VT510 ignores all following characters until it receives a
>        SUB, ST, or any other C1 control character.
> 
> So OSC, PM and APC sequence ends with a SUB (it cancels the sequence
> and show a question mark as error), ST or any another C1 (8 bits)
> code, or their C0 (7 bits) equivalent sequences (at this moment we
> do not handle C1 codes, but we should). But it is also said that:
> 
>       Cancel  CAN
>       1/8     Immediately cancels an escape sequence, control sequence,
>               or device control string in progress. In this case, the
>               VT510 does not display any error character.
> 
>       Escape  ESC
>       1/11    Introduces an escape sequence. ESC also cancels any escape
>               sequence, control sequence, or device control string in
>               progress.
